摘要

Abstract

To explore the extraction method of trace components in fresh raw silk, this paper is intended to study the effect of extraction solvents (ethanol/water solution) of different mass fractions and extraction conditions (temperature, time and liquor ratio) on extraction efficiency of polyphenols trace components in fresh raw silk via high performance liquid chromatography (HPLC), figure out the optimum extraction conditions via orthogonal test.The results indicate that the HPLC chromatograms of extracts from fresh raw silk with different solvents significantly differ.Specifically, with the mass fraction of ethanol is in negative correlation with both the intensity of chromatographic peaks and the content of components.All the extraction conditions have impact on the content of components having retained for 10 to 16min, and the impact of temperature is most significant.Meanwhile, researches show that pure water is the best extraction solvent of polyphenols trace components in fresh raw silk, of which the optimum extraction conditions are: temperature of 40℃, duration of 90min, and liquor ratio of 1:25 (g/mL).
